- #include "base.h"
- #include "spilcd_gfx.h"
-
- int main(int argc, char *argv[])
- {
- lcd_t* lcd = demo_init();
-
- printf("Fill display...");
- printf("blue...");
- lcd_fillScreen(lcd, 0, 70, 160);
- lcd_redrawBuffer(lcd);
- printf("...waiting 1 second...");
- sleep(1);
- printf("black...");
- lcd_fillScreen(lcd, 0, 0, 0);
- lcd_redrawBuffer(lcd);
- printf("DONE\n");
-
- printf("...waiting 1 second...\n");
- sleep(1);
-
- printf("Points...");
- for (int i = 1; i < 2000; i++) {
- int r = rand();
- lcd_drawPixel(lcd, r % 128, i % 160,
- random_color_r(i),
- random_color_g(i),
- random_color_b(i));
- }
- lcd_redrawBuffer(lcd);
- printf("DONE\n");
-
- printf("...waiting 1 second...\n");
- sleep(1);
-
- printf("Regions...");
- int w = 15;
- int h = 20;
- for (int i = 1; i < 100; i++) {
- int x = rand() % (128 - w);
- int y = rand() % (160 - h);
- lcd_setWindow(lcd, x, y, x + w - 1, y + h - 1);
- uint8 r = rand();
- uint8 g = rand();
- uint8 b = rand();
- for (int p = 0; p < w*h; p++) {
- lcd_pushPixel(lcd, r * p / (w*h), g * (w*h-p) / (w*h), b);
- }
- lcd_redrawBuffer(lcd);
- }
- printf("DONE\n");
-
- demo_deinit(lcd);
- return 0;
- }
